Comprehending OCD
OCD is a mental disorder identified by recurrent and invasive ideas, prompts, or images, known as fascinations. These fascinations frequently lead to extreme anxiety, which is minimized through the performance of repeated behaviours or mental acts, called obsessions. The fascinations and obsessions can considerably interfere with every day life, triggering distress and problems.
OCD impacts roughly 2-3% of the global population, making it among the most widespread psychological health disorders. It can manifest in numerous types, such as contamination fears, excessive doubting, balance and orderliness concerns, hoarding propensities, and invasive ideas associated with damage or violence.
To much better understand OCD, let's explore each element in detail:
1. Fascinations: Obsessions are intrusive thoughts, prompts, or images that consistently go into a person's mind. These fascinations can be distressing and cause significant stress and anxiety. Common obsessions include fear of contamination, extreme doubts about everyday activities, and invasive ideas related to hurt or violence. 2. Compulsions: Compulsions are repetitive behaviours or psychological acts that individuals with OCD perform in action to their obsessions. These obsessions are focused on decreasing anxiety and avoiding perceived harm. Examples of obsessions consist of excessive hand cleaning, arranging things in a particular order, and consistently checking locks or appliances. 3. Impact on Daily Life: OCD can have an extensive influence on an individual's daily life. The fixations and obsessions can take in a significant amount of time and energy, making it challenging to concentrate on other tasks or duties. It can likewise strain relationships and result in social isolation, as people may feel ashamed or embarrassed of their behaviours.

Comprehending ADHD
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ental condition characterized by consistent patterns of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ity that can substantially impact one's functioning and development. It often emerges in youth and can continue into adulthood, causing difficulties in various elements of life, including academics, relationships, and employment.
Individuals with ADHD might have problem with keeping focus, arranging tasks, staying on track, and regulating their impulses. While it is frequently related to kids, ADHD impacts around 5% of adults worldwide, which stresses the requirement for appropriate medical diagnosis and support throughout one's life expectancy.
To gain a much deeper understanding of ADHD, let's explore its crucial elements:
1. Inattention: Inattention describes difficulties in sustaining focus, organizing tasks, and following instructions. People with ADHD might have problem completing jobs, regularly lose things, and battle to take notice of information. These challenges can affect scholastic efficiency and interpersonal relationships. 2. Hyperactivity: Hyperactivity manifests as extreme physical uneasyness and an inability to remain still or stay seated. Individuals with ADHD may feel a constant requirement to move, talk excessively, or engage in spontaneous behaviours without thinking about the effects. 3. Impulsivity: Impulsivity refers to acting without thinking or considering the prospective outcomes. Individuals with ADHD may blurt out responses, interrupt conversations, and take part in dangerous behaviours without fully evaluating the scenario.
